Two dogs were reported as strays over the week and picked up by Lakes Area Police; a short-haired pointer mixed breed and a chocolate Lab, both in Chisago City. Check with the office or contact Northwoods Humane Society. The Lab had a red nylon collar.

Lakes Area Police wrote dozens of tickets and warnings for overnight street parking. Winter rules are in effect until April disallowing on-street city parking overnight.

The area law enforcement agencies participated in traffic law enforcement saturation last week. You would have noticed a presence of squads on Highway 8 especially. The saturations are made possible by outside funding for overtime and mutual aid to local departments.
Lakes Area Police assisted in responding to a call of a suicidal male at a Finley Avenue address in Wyoming, Sept. 25 about 9 p.m. A perimeter was set up around the property and the person was spoken with. No injury resulted.
